Harriet Tubman—Rollo Dilworth. Capturing
the importance of the Greenfield poem and the
dramatic story of Harriet Tubman's life, Rollo
Dilworth has crafted this powerful spiritual setting.
Tubman was a conductor of the Underground
Railroad and often referred to as the "Moses" of
her people. In recognition of these titles, the work
incorporates musical themes from the spirituals If I
Got My Ticket and Go Down, Moses.

Ho Boys, Can't Line 'Em—arr. Anthony Trecek-
King. This work song portrays the conditions in
which African Americans found themselves living
and working during the Reconstruction era in the
post-Civil War South. This incredibly dynamic work
is written in a call-and-response style with rhythms
that imitate the task of lining out a railroad track.
